CloudQix is a cloud-based, no-code iPaaS integration platform that helps businesses connect and automate their software without heavy IT involvement. With its drag-and-drop interface, users can build workflows and manage integrations in the cloud. Its library of pre-built connectors automate processes across sales, marketing, and support. Informatica Cloud Data Integration, for Cloud ETL and ELT, enables users to ingest, integrate and cleanse data within Informatica's cloud-native ETL and ELT solution. Users can link source and target data with thousands of connectors that recognize metadata, to make it easier to run complex integrations.

We also use Demand Tools from Validity. Demand Tools is a simpler tool and is easier for business users to comprehend. It has less of a learning curve. However, it is not nearly as powerful or feature - rich as Informatica. Also, the scheduled job functionality of Informatica is more robust
